Who was at Liverpool before Klopp?

Brendan Rodgers
On 8 October 2015, Klopp agreed a three-year deal to become Liverpool manager, replacing Brendan Rodgers.

Who signed Firmino Liverpool?

After initially starting as a left winger at Liverpool under Brendan Rodgers, new manager Jürgen Klopp used Firmino more centrally, initially as a False 9. However, after impressing under Klopp’s pressing system, Firmino established himself as Liverpool’s first choice centre-forward by the 2017–18 season.

How many seasons has Liverpool been in the Premier League?

The 2015–16 season was Liverpool ‘s 124th season in existence, and their 54th consecutive season in the top flight of English football. It was also the club’s 24th consecutive season in the Premier League. Along with the Premier League, the club competed in the FA Cup, Football League Cup and UEFA Europa League.

What happened to Liverpool in the 2015 Premier League?

On 24 August, Liverpool played a 0–0 draw with Arsenal at the Emirates Stadium. On 29 August 2015, Liverpool lost the first match of the season against West Ham United in a 3–0 win for the away side. This was West Ham’s first victory at Anfield since 1963.
